With the World Heavyweight Championship vacated following Rollins’ injury, Pearce has been trying to get things back on track on the brand lately. Amid the high stakes, the RAW General Manager gave an urgent reminder to fans all around the world.

There have been numerous incidents where some people have managed to pretend to be WWE superstars or any other popular celebrities to scam other people around the globe. Numerous names have urged fans to stay sharp and keep this in mind while they think they are interacting with someone popular on social media.

Pearce sent a message on his own X account to give a major reminder as well as a warning to fans. The veteran stated that he does not have a TikTok account, and never will, subtly urging fans not to interact with anyone assuming he was the RAW General Manager.

Adam Pearce announced major triple threat match for WWE SNME

This week’s WWE RAW featured the build for Saturday Night’s Main Event, and some massive matches have been made official for the event. Apart from a singles match to crown the new World Heavyweight Champion, Adam Pearce added a massive triple threat match to the card as well.

The RAW GM announced that Dominik Mysterio will defend his Intercontinental Championship against Rusev and Penta at the event, after the former sent El Grande Americano to interfere in the No. 1 contender’s match.
